Report
on An Ordinance entitled An Ordinance to amend
The Official Signatures Fees Ordinance 1888.
Under the provisions of the official Signatures Fees Ordinance,
388 certain charges for signatures of Government Officers were fixed
and by an amendment of the same Ordinance in 1910 some further Officers
added to the list. It has been found in practice that there are
still some more officers who se signatures are occasionally required
officially by the public and the present Ordinance adds the names of
Six more officers to the list which existed under the Ordinances of 1888
and 1910.

Section 1 of the Ordinance is formal.
Section 2 of the Ordinance adds the following officers to the list
of those officers already authorized to charge a fee when their signa-
tures are officially required by the public.
The Registrar General
Director of Public Works
Harbour Master
Superintendent of Imports & Exports
The Principal Civil Medical Officer and
The Clerk of Councils.
4. In my opinion this is an Ordinance to which His Excellency the
Governor may properly assent in the name of His Majesty and on His
behalf.
